PECAN TURTLES® PIE BARS

If you like Turtles®, you will like these pecan pie bars.

Provided by Karla W

Categories     Desserts     Nut Dessert Recipes     Pecan Dessert Recipes

Time 2h30m

Yield 36

Number Of Ingredients 12



Pecan Turtles® Pie Bars image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Beat white sugar, butter, 1 teaspoon vanilla extract, and pinch of salt together in a bowl until smooth; add flour and stir until dough forms. Press dough into the bottom of the prepared baking dish.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until edges are lightly brown, 15 to 17 minutes. Cool crust completely.
  • Whisk brown sugar, corn syrup, eggs, remaining vanilla extract, and 1/4 teaspoon salt together in a bowl; add pecans and stir to combine. Pour brown sugar mixture over cooled crust.
  • Bake in the oven until golden brown and filling is set, 25 to 30 minutes. Cool to room temperature; cut into 36 bars. Place bars in refrigerator until cold, about 1 hour.
  • Melt the chocolate chips in a microwave-safe glass or ceramic bowl in 30-second intervals, stirring after each melting, for 1 to 3 minutes (depending on your microwave). Set cold bars on waxed paper and drizzle melted chocolate over the top.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 123.1 calories, Carbohydrate 17.1 g, Cholesterol 22.3 mg, Fat 5.9 g, Fiber 0.6 g, Protein 1.5 g, SaturatedFat 2.4 g, Sodium 48.8 mg, Sugar 10.3 g

cooking spray
⅔ cup white sugar
½ cup butter, softened
2 teaspoons vanilla extract, divided
1 pinch salt
1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
⅔ cup packed brown sugar
½ cup light corn syrup
3 eggs
¼ teaspoon salt
1 cup chopped pecans
½ cup semisweet chocolate chips, or to taste

BUTTER PECAN TURTLE BARS

Tastes similar to the Turtle's candy, but with a crust, and made in a baking pan...absolutely delicious...a wonderful treat!

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z

Categories     Dessert

Time 33m

Yield 1 13x9 inch pan

Number Of Ingredients 7



Butter Pecan Turtle Bars image

Steps:

  • Set oven to 350 degrees.
  • Prepare a 13x9-inch baking pan.
  • In a bowl, combine flour, 3/4 cup brown sugar and 1/2 cup butter; blend with fork until crumbly.
  • Pat the mixture onto bottom of prepared baking pan.
  • Sprinkle pecan halves evenly over the unbaked crust; set aside.
  • In a small saucepan, combine 1/2 cup brown sugar with 2/3 cup butter.
  • Cook, over medium heat, stirring constantly, until the mixture begins to boil; boil for 1 minute, stirring constantly.
  • Drizzle the caramel mixture over pecans and crust in baking dish.
  • Bake for 18-20 minutes, or until cacamel layer is bubbly, and crust is light brown.
  • Remove from oven, and immediately sprinkle with chocolate chips.
  • Spread chips evenly as they melt.
  • Cool completely before cutting into bars.

2 cups flour
3/4 cup light brown sugar
1/2 cup butter (no substitutions)
1 1/2 cups pecan halves
1/2 cup light brown sugar
1 cup butter (no substitutions)
1 1/2 cups milk chocolate chips

PECAN TURTLE BARS

My mother-in-law makes these by the thousands every Christmas. They are terribly addictive and easy to make.

Provided by ladyroseofrohan

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 40m

Yield 15 bars, 15 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8



Pecan Turtle Bars image

Steps:

  • Combine flour, sugar and butter, press into 9 x 13 pan.
  • Place pecan halves 1 inch apart all over the crust, sprinkle remaining chopped pecans over the crust.
  • To make caramel topping, put 2/3 cup butter and 1/2 brown sugar in a saucepan.
  •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ly until it boils.
  • Boil 30 seconds stirring constantly.
  • Pour caramel layer over the crust.
  • Bake at 350 degrees for 18-20 minutes. (Underbake as opposed to overbake).
  • Sprinkle milk chocolate chips over the top.
  • Let it stand until chocolate gets melty, then swirl it.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 333.3, Fat 20.3, SaturatedFat 9.9, Cholesterol 38.6, Sodium 70.1, Carbohydrate 36.8, Fiber 1.2, Sugar 23, Protein 2.7

2 cups flour
1 cup brown sugar
1/2 cup sweet butter (real butter)
1/2 cup pecan halves
1/2 cup chopped pecans
2/3 cup butter
1/2 cup brown sugar
1 1/2 cups milk chocolate chips

TURTLE BARS

This recipe of my mother's is a 'must make' for the holidays," reveals field editor Faye Hintz of Springfield, Missouri. "I always have good intentions of taking some to Christmas parties, but my family finishes them too soon!"

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 40m

Yield about 8 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 8



Turtle Bars image

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, beat butter and sugar until smooth. Gradually add flour; beat until crumbly. Press firmly into an ungreased 13-in. x 9-in. baking pan. Arrange pecans over crust. , In a small heavy saucepan, combine butter and brown sugar. Bring to a boil; boil for 1 minute or until smooth, stirring constantly. Pour over pecans. , Bake at 350° for 18-22 minutes or until bubbly. Sprinkle chocolate chips on top; Cool in pan on a wire rack for 3 minutes. Spread chocolate but allow some chips to remain whole. Cool completely; cut into small squares.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 58 calories, Fat 4g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 6mg cholesterol, Sodium 24mg sodium, Carbohydrate 7g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 0 protein.

1/2 cup butter, softened
1 cup packed brown sugar
2 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up pecan halves
TOPPING
2/3 cup butter, cubed
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1 cup semisweet chocolate chips

PECAN TURTLES

I made these "turtle-like" concoctions one Christmas for a sweets exchange. My dad saw them on the counter waiting to be boxed up and couldn't believe I made them. He said they looked like they came from a candy shop. That's the best compliment I've ever received. -Carrie Burke Conway, Massachusetts

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h15m

Yield about 6 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 10



Pecan Turtles image

Steps:

  • Line baking sheets with waxed paper; lightly coat with cooking spray and set aside. Butter the sides of a heavy saucepan with 1 teaspoon butter. Cube remaining butter; place in pan. Add the corn syrup, brown sugar and salt. Cook and stir until sugar is melted., Gradually stir in milk. Cook and stir over medium heat until mixture comes to a boil. Cook and stir until a candy thermometer reads 248° (firm-ball stage), about 16 minutes. Remove from the heat; stir in vanilla. Gently stir in pecans. Drop by rounded teaspoonfuls onto prepared baking sheets. Refrigerate until firm, about 12 minutes. , In a microwave, melt chips and shortening; stir until smooth. Drizzle over clusters. Chill until firm. Store in the refrigerator.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 328 calories, Fat 22g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 18mg cholesterol, Sodium 94mg sodium, Carbohydrate 33g carbohydrate (29g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 3g protein.

1 teaspoon plus 1 cup butter, divided
1 cup light corn syrup
2-1/4 cups packed brown sugar
1/8 teaspoon salt
1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1-1/2 pounds pecan halves, toasted
3/4 cup milk chocolate chips
3/4 cup semisweet chocolate chips
4 teaspoons shortening

CARAMEL PECAN TURTLE BARS

i got the recipe from a clipping in the newspaper & decided to try these! biggest hit ever, everyone loves them! they are so yummy good!

Provided by barbie bruce

Categories     Other Desserts

Time 50m

Number Of Ingredients 12



Caramel Pecan Turtle Bars image

Steps:

  • 1. LINE an 8 x 8 pan with aluminum foil with cooking spray; let foil overhang edge of pan by 2 inches.
  • 2. BLEND flour, brown sugar and corn starch in a large bowl. Cut in butter with two forks or pastry blender until crumbly. Stir in pecans. Bake in preheated 350F oven for 11-13 minutes or until crust is lightly browned. Remove from oven.
  • 3. HEAT up unwrapped caramels, butter, heavy cream and corn syrup in a large microwave-safe bowl on HIGH (100% power)for 1 to 2 minutes stirring frequently, until mixture is smooth. carefully spread over baked crust. Bake for 11-13 minutes or until caramel is just starting to bubble. Remove from oven and place on wire rack.
  • 4. SPRINKLE bars with chocolate chips and let rest for 5 minutes until chocolate is melted. carefully spread chocolate over the caramel using a spoon for swirl effect, leaving portions of caramel exposed.
  • 5. REFRIGERATE for 2 hours or until chocolate is set. Remove from pan by lifting opposite ends of foil. place on cutting broad and peel away before cutting.
  • 6. ENJOY!!!!!!!

CRUST INGREDIENTS:
3/4 c all-purpose flour
1/2 c brown sugar (i use dark)
2 Tbsp argo corn starch
1/4 c butter or margarine, softed
1/2 c finely chopped pecans
FILLING INGREDIENTS:
25 (5.5 ouce package) werther's original chewy caramels
2 Tbsp butter or margarine
2 Tbsp heavy cream
2 Tbsp karo light or dark corn syrup (i use light)
1/2 c semi-sweet chocolate chips
